Prime number math definition

Input interpretation prime number | detailed definition Result A prime number (or prime integer, often simply called a “prime” for short) is a positive integer p>1 that has no positive integer divisors other than 1 and p itself. More concisely, a prime number p is a positive integer having exactly one positive divisor other than 1, meaning it is a number that cannot be factored. For example, the only divisors of 13 are 1 and 13, making 13 a prime…

Integral xsin(x)

Indefinite integral integral x sin(x) dx = sin(x) – x cos(x) + constant Alternate form of the integral -1/2 e^(-i x) x – 1/2 e^(i x) x + 1/2 i e^(-i x) – 1/2 i e^(i x) + constant Series expansion of the integral at x=0 x^3/3 – x^5/30 + x^7/840 + O(x^8) (Taylor series) Definite integral integral_0^pi x sin(x) dx = pi~~3.14159
